Transaction 557259493f643e9bd62d380d362256fe2aa2bf491a88ccccbb5a62b179076a95

17 Input
2 Outputs
  • 557259493f643e9bd62d380d362256fe2aa2bf491a88ccccbb5a62b179076a95:0
  • value  20000000
    address  3FKtbP7PMSzi79cA28a3EwNxq9MV5zwain
  • 557259493f643e9bd62d380d362256fe2aa2bf491a88ccccbb5a62b179076a95:1
  • value  202013
    address  bc1q49l99l0qe9zz5q5j8k4ms9nwssftcchq0ln6fm